George Clooney has found himself in the director’s chair for six feature films to date, most recently last year’s Suburbicon, and Deadline is reporting today that he may make it seven with 20th Century Fox’s Echo. According to the site, Clooney is in early talks to direct the sci-fi thriller.
The site notes, “This is early stages, but my sources expect a deal will happen.”
Christopher MacBride wrote the script, described as “an original thriller with a sci-fi edge in which a drone specialist has a psychological crisis: is he paranoid in suspecting his lover is not who she appears to be, and could she possibly have been replaced?”
The film is produced by 21 Laps’ Shawn Levy, Dan Levine and Dan Cohen (“Stranger Things”).
